기본과정 (예시: 의료분야에서 프롬프트를 개발한다고 가정)
1. 사용자 요구 파악
- 사용자가 어떤 목적으로 인공지능을 사용하는지 이해합니다.
- 사용자가 어떤 정보를 얻고 싶은지 파악합니다.
예시>
- 환자들이 의료 정보를 빠르게 얻을 수 있도록 하고자 합니다.
- 의료 정보는 증상, 질병, 검사결과 등 다양한 분야에 걸쳐 있습니다.
2. 프롬프트 설계
- 사용자 요구와 인공지능의 기능을 고려하여 적절한 프롬프트를 디자인합니다.
- 명확하고 직관적인 문구를 사용하여 사용자가 쉽게 이해할 수 있도록 합니다.
예시>
- "어떤 증상이 있나요?" 라는 질문으로 시작하여 환자의 증상을 파악합니다.
- "어떤 질병이 의심되시나요?" 라는 질문으로 의심되는 질병을 파악합니다.
- "어떤 검사를 받았나요?" 라는 질문으로 검사결과를 파악합니다.
3. 프롬프트 평가
- 디자인한 프롬프트를 사용자들에게 제공하여 테스트합니다.
- 사용자들의 피드백을 수집하고 프롬프트를 개선합니다.
예시>
- 위 프롬프트를 사용하여 의료 정보를 검색해본 결과, 사용자들이 증상, 질병, 검사결과 등의 정보를 쉽게 입력하고 결과를 얻을 수 있었습니다.
4. 프롬프트 개선
- 수집한 피드백을 바탕으로 프롬프트를 개선합니다.
- 명확성, 일관성, 직관성, 유연성 등의 원칙을 고려하여 개선합니다.
예시>
- 사용자들의 피드백을 바탕으로 증상, 질병, 검사결과 외에도 의료 정보의 종류를 다양화하여 프롬프트를 개선합니다.
- 또한, 프롬프트 내에 사용자가 직접 입력 가능한 옵션을 추가하여 유연성을 높입니다.
5. 반복
- 위 과정을 반복하여 최적의 프롬프트를 디자인합니다.
- 사용자들의 요구에 맞게 프롬프트를 지속적으로 개선하고 발전시킵니다.
예시>
- 프롬프트 엔지니어링 기술을 활용하여 사용자들이 보다 쉽게 의료 정보를 얻을 수 있도록 지속적으로 개선하고 발전시킵니다.
댓글 영역